Chapter 12 - Section 12.7 - Common Logarithms, Natural Logarithms, and Change of Base - Exercise Set - Page 890: 43

Answer

$x=\dfrac{e^{2.3}+4}{3}\approx4.658061$

Work Step by Step

$\ln(3x-4)=2.3$ Rewrite in exponential form: $e^{2.3}=3x-4$ Solve for $x$: $3x=4+e^{2.3}$ $x=\dfrac{e^{2.3}+4}{3}\approx4.658061$
